Block
#12,046,251
51w
12 txs1,541,112 confs
Transactions
12
Total Output
₳493,218.09
$74.53K
Fees
₳3.82
Size
11.86 KB
12,145 bytes
Details
Hash
45567031456dfecf5d76ad1d2fd747a0cd609784c9b26f2338db4f7819eb97c3
Epoch / Slot
Epoch 566 · slot 159,362,236 · epoch-slot 213,436
Timestamp
51w · Thu, 26 Jun 2025 09:02:07 GMT
Block producer
VRF key
vrf_vk14…9q5tazaq
Op cert
9f4a1f6b…3bde4f95
Op cert counter
26